## Break-Glass: PixHoard Image Cache

New folks: if the PixHoard image cache leaks memory and OOMs the Renner nodes, don't wait for approvals. Restart via the break-glass account, file an incident, and notify the cache owner. Access is audited. The break-glass account unlocks with the recovery passphrase below.

recovery phrase for kagaf-yajof: fraax-quenwyn-lamion

**Q: The diff viewer times out on large files — what do I do?**

A: Spanloupe, our internal diff viewer, struggles with files over 50 MB because it renders the full diff in memory. For large artifacts, switch to chunked mode from the toolbar, which streams hunks on demand. If chunked mode also fails, the file is probably binary-flagged; override the detection in settings. On-call engineers should not restart the Spanloupe service for a single stuck diff. Troubleshooting steps and known limitations are listed here:

runbook for taduf-kagug: https://confluence.qorvellabs.internal/projects/browse/display/d2b0bc41

Ticket #— Vault locked, blocking pricing experiment review

Hey, quick one: the Pennon vault auto-locked after the config push for the tiered ticket-pricing experiment (the one splitting matinee vs. peak on Skylark events). I can't pull the experiment flags for your review until it's reopened, and the variant weights live in there too. Ops says three failed touches tripped the lockout. To unlock and finish the diff, use the recovery passphrase below.

recovery phrase for yagap-fahip: holwyn-praael